Healing Harps
3000 years ago in ancient
Israel, a young shepherd boy named David was brought quickly many
times in the
" The spirit of G-d departed from Saul, and he was tormented by a
spirit of sadness and melancholy from G-d. Saul's servants said to
him, 'Behold now! A spirit of melancholy from G-d torments you. Let
our lord tell your servants who are before you that they should seek
a man who knows how to play the harp, so that when the spirit of
melancholy from G-d is upon you, he will play the harp with his hand
and all will be well with you." Saul sent messengers to Jesse, and said " Send me David your son
who is with the sheep.... And it came to pass, that whenever the spirit of melancholy from
G-d was upon Saul, David would take the harp and play it with his
hand, and Saul would feel relieved and it would be well with him,
and the evil spirit would depart from Saul.' ( Samuel I 16:14 -23). 3000 years ago the servants of King Saul knew that the sounds of
the harp were able to have a healing affect on people. They didn't
have the scientific knowledge of why and how, but they did know that
something profound happened to people when the harp was played, and
so they found the 'best harpist' in the land to bring to their
ailing king to ease his suffering and bring him moments of peace and
well being. 3000 years later, in our generation, recent medical research, studies and testing is showing the 'why and the how' of the healing affects of the sound of the harp.
